Alabama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one Male or Men Population By County in 2015

Updated on July 2, 2025.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2015, the Alabama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one male population was 1,499; and represented 0.06% of the total Alabama male population in 2015.

DeKalb County had the highest number of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one male population (233), followed by Etowah County (138), and Jefferson County (105).

On the other hand, Talladega County had the lowest Hispanic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ander alone male population (0), followed by Perry County (0), and Lowndes County (0).
